Hugh Freeze has said that Michigan State transfer quarterback Payton Thorne is “probably more proven than any I’ve had before.” Freeze also mentioned that he is excited for the quarterback battle between Thorne, Robby Ashford and Holden Geriner that will take place over the next few months.
With the assumption that Payton Thorne wins the starting job, can you look through the 10 years of quarterbacks that Coach Freeze has developed and say that Thorne could be the best of all of them?
On today’s episode of The Auburn Daily Show, Dylan Larck answers the question: Could Payton Thorne be the best quarterback coached by Hugh Freeze?
